Why These Are the Top Mercedes-Benz Repair Auto Repair Shops in Sparland

** The Mercedes-Benz repair market for Sparland, IL residents is entirely dependent on shops located in larger neighboring cities, primarily Peoria (approx. 30-40 minute drive) and Bloomington-Normal (approx. 45-55 minute drive). The market is characterized by a handful of high-quality, independent specialists who compete directly with the authorized Mercedes-Benz dealership in Peoria. **Average Quality:** The quality is notably high, as the independent shops that survive in this niche market do so by employing master technicians and investing in proprietary diagnostic tools to service complex German engineering. They often provide a more personalized experience than the dealership. **Competition Level:** Competition is moderate but specialized. There are few shops with the specific expertise and tools for Mercedes-Benz, which creates a niche, high-barrier-to-entry market. The primary competition is between 2-3 top-tier independents in Peoria and the authorized dealership. **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ates are premium, typically ranging from $150-$190 per hour, which is consistent with specialized European auto repair nationwide. However, these independents often offer significant savings on parts compared to the dealership (using high-quality OEM suppliers instead of branded parts) while maintaining the same or higher level of technical skill for complex issues. A major service or repair (e.g., transmission service, air suspension strut replacement) can easily cost $1,500 - $4,000+.

What are common Mercedes-Benz repair issues for vehicles driven on rural Illinois roads around Sparland?

The potholes and rough winter road conditions in the area can be tough on suspension components like air struts (on models with AIRMATIC) and control arm bushings. Additionally, the high humidity and use of road salt can accelerate corrosion and lead to electrical connection issues or brake line concerns over time.

How can I verify a local shop in the Sparland area is qualified to work on my Mercedes?

Look for shops that advertise specific training or certification in European vehicles (like Mercedes-Benz, Bosch, or ASE Master Technicians with L1 certification). Ask directly about their diagnostic tooling—specialized STAR Diagnostic systems are essential for proper Mercedes repair—and request examples of similar work they've completed.

When should I seek local service versus going to a dealership for my Mercedes in Central Illinois?

For routine maintenance (oil changes, brake service, tire rotations) and many common repairs, a qualified local independent shop can provide excellent service, often at a lower cost. For major warranty work, complex engine/transmission computer updates, or recall campaigns, the dealership in Peoria is the necessary destination.

Is Mercedes repair pricing higher in our area due to the need for specialized parts and knowledge?

Yes, Mercedes-Benz repair costs are inherently higher than for domestic brands due to specialized parts, advanced technology, and required expertise. While local independent shops typically offer more competitive labor rates than dealerships, part costs remain premium. It's wise to get a detailed estimate upfront and confirm the shop has direct access to OEM or high-quality aftermarket suppliers.
